A fatal boat disaster on October 11, 2025, claimed the lives of 15 people.
This tragic incident occurred on the Volta Lake near Kete Krachi, the Ghana Maritime Authority (GMA) confirmed.
The GMA reported that the boat had been grossly overloaded.
Out of the 15 dead, 11 are children between the ages of 2 and 14 years.
The remaining four are adults — three females and one male between the ages of 18 and 64.
The GMA has described the disaster as a “critical and unacceptable breach of safety standards” and is committed to full transparency.
An investigative team has been commissioned to establish the precise cause of the incidents, identify any violations of safety regulations, and ensure that all responsible parties are held fully accountable under the law.
